Jack Morgenstein b03bcde962 IB/mlx4: Fix integer overflow when calculating optimal MTT size
When the kernel was compiled using the UBSAN option,
we saw the following stack trace:

[ 1184.827917] UBSAN: Undefined behaviour in drivers/infiniband/hw/mlx4/mr.c:349:27
[ 1184.828114] signed integer overflow:
[ 1184.828247] -2147483648 - 1 cannot be represented in type 'int'

The problem was caused by calling round_up in procedure
mlx4_ib_umem_calc_optimal_mtt_size (on line 349, as noted in the stack
trace) with the second parameter (1 << block_shift) (which is an int).
The second parameter should have been (1ULL << block_shift) (which
is an unsigned long long).

(1 << block_shift) is treated by the compiler as an int (because 1 is
an integer).

Now, local variable block_shift is initialized to 31.
If block_shift is 31, 1 << block_shift is 1 << 31 = 0x80000000=-214748368.
This is the most negative int value.

Inside the round_up macro, there is a cast applied to ((1 << 31) - 1).
However, this cast is applied AFTER ((1 << 31) - 1) is calculated.
Since (1 << 31) is treated as an int, we get the negative overflow
identified by UBSAN in the process of calculating ((1 << 31) - 1).

The fix is to change (1 << block_shift) to (1ULL << block_shift) on
line 349.
